Base on 36 months, 10K miles/year lease...
  
MSRP is $ 53945
Your special price $ 41945 ($12K employee discount)
  
Total Drive off $4000 (includes 1st month payment, 1st year license and dmv fees)
  
35 payments of $465.67 plus tax a month, $505.91 including tax (
For 12K miles/year add $16 a month.

Hi am1199. Mercedes-Benz Finance's current buy rate lease money factor and residual value for a 36 month lease of a 2010 ML350 4Matic with 10,000 miles per year are .00209 and 53%, respectively. The numbers for an otherwise identical lease of an '09 model are .00050 and 47%.
 
Mercedes is providing a $2,000 cash incentive on leases of the '09 model, but nothing in the way of cash on the '10.

Hi Rahul. Here's the information that you're looking for. Mercedes-Benz Financial's current buy rate lease money factor and residual value for a 36 month lease of a 2009 ML350 AWD with 12,000 miles per year are .00395 and 46%, respectively. As you can see, Mercedes is not providing lease support on the 2009 version of this truck any longer. If you really want to lease one, you would be better off going with a 2010 model. The lease program for the '10 is much better, .00102 and 52%.
 
When negotiating your lease on the 2010 model, make sure to take advantage of the $2,000 dealer cash that is currently available on leases of it.
 
If you decide to go with a leftover '09, you can use the $6,000 dealer cash that MB is providing on it to your advantage.

Hi chelentano. Not exactly. MB pulled the plug on its lease support for most 2009 models, including the ML350. It replaced its special lease program on the '09 ML350 with $6,000 dealer cash. It now has a $2,000 cash incentive on leases of the '10 model.
